Re: Which termcap is right?



On Mon, Jan 03, 2000 at 12:28:19PM -0500, Bob Hilliard wrote:
>      The description of termcap-compat sounds as if it wouldn't help
> in this case, but I installed it and it does help - at least
> dpkg-reconfigure doesn't give an error.

There's nothing surprising about this at all.  debconf uses Term::ReadLine,
which uses Term::Cap, which is just a module that reads a termcap file, most
commonly /etc/termcap or /usr/share/misc/termcap.  Debian converted to
terminfo a long time ago, and therefore the termcap file and libreadline.so
serve no purpose on a Debian system, except to placate "legacy" software
that expects them to exist and be meaningful.  Hence, termcap-compat.
